Printable Guide For Mass Effect 3 Voice Commands

If you’re planning on picking up Mass Effect 3 for the 360, remember that you’ll be able to use your Kinect to activate some commands. No, you won’t be waving your hands around to reload your gun. Instead, you’ll be shouting at your TV.

Some of the commands make sense, like giving orders to your squad members. That might be easier to do in the middle of a fight, rather than trying to do it via controller. However, most of these just seem silly. I have no desire to yell at my TV every time I need to open a door, or examine something. It just doesn’t seem like something that would flow naturally.
